So this island... is it playing with what is inside our favourite guys' minds? First, Walt's polar bear in the comic then the polar bear goes live in the jungle... second, Locke's fervent wish to walk again then, well, his walking again... third, Jack's obvious unresolved issues with his dad and his dad literally appearing out of nowhere etc... In those particular cases, sorta feels like they're being given what they were hoping for or imagining, but then... Rose should have had her husband back and a rescue boat should have appeared out of nowhere by now, right? And they wouldn't lack food or water. Unless the island decides what to make appear *blink* Unless this has nothing to do whatsoever with the real plot. So yeah #1 could have been a nifty coincidence meant to confuse us, #2 one of those scientific/medical miracles that happen now and then and #3 Jack hallucinating, period.

There's also something else. The coffin being empty when it really really shouldn't have been omg should mean that the dead don't really stay dead on that island, right? So the dead aren't really dead. Following that little idea, what if it also means we can't exactly trust the living to be alive? *worries lower lip* Unless the corpse was never in that coffin to begin with?
